There is one unique ZIP code in Karnak, Illinois and it is 62956. Area code: 618.

Location & geography
Karnak is situated in Pulaski County, in the southern region of Illinois, approximately 10 miles from the larger town of Metropolis. The city spans a total land area of 27.01 square miles, complemented by a modest water area of 0.40 square miles. The terrain is primarily flat, with nearby landscapes featuring rivers and rich agricultural land.

Transportation
Karnak is accessible via several local roads, with nearby highways facilitating travel to larger cities. The nearest major highway is U.S. Route 45, which provides connectivity to neighboring towns and cities. The closest commercial airports can be found in Cairo and Cape Girardeau, both offering regional flight services.
